Zinc powder is widely used in laboratories for various applications, including redox reactions, metal displacement studies, and as a reducing agent in organic synthesis. Its fine particle size enhances reactivity, making it ideal for sensitive analytical techniques. Safety is always a priority when handling chemical reagents. While zinc powder is generally stable, it’s important to store it in a cool, dry place away from incompatible substances. Always use appropriate personal protective equipment (PPE) such as gloves and safety goggles when handling the powder. For detailed safety guidelines, refer to the material safety data sheet (MSDS) provided with the product.

What are the primary applications of this zinc powder?
This zinc powder is commonly used in analytical chemistry, including redox reactions, metal displacement studies, and as a reducing agent in organic synthesis. It’s also used in environmental testing and trace metal analysis.
How should I store this zinc powder to maintain its quality?
Store the zinc powder in a tightly sealed container in a cool, dry place. Keep it away from moisture, heat, and incompatible chemicals to prevent degradation.
